But I am of opinion that theplacing of mines under the protection of Parlia-ment, and bettering the state of ventilationand light, would tend very much to lessen therecurrence of those accidents, and ultimatelyremove causes of great loss and trouble.

Having therefore proposed a plan for thebetter regulating and securing of the mines, Iwill proceed to show the great national and in-dividual interests which are combined in thisextensive trade.
